Inglewood Budgetary Crisis

Attention Local 1014 members. As you have probably heard, the City of Inglewood is in a severe budgetary crisis and near bankruptcy. They have been operating at a daily deficit to keep City services at levels their residents have become accustomed to.    

 
As a cost cutting measure, the current City Council is considering closing Fire Station 172 temporarily for up to three years. If approved, this closure would go into effect on January 1, 2011. This would make up a 10-14 percent cut in their Fire budget in Inglewood. This cut is in line with concessions that all of the other bargaining groups in the City have already taken within their budgets. 
 
Local 1014 does not support the closure of any fire stations or reductions in personnel at any time. It hurts the citizens of a community, leaving them with less protection and with longer response times. It also increases the work load for our members and stretches our resources even thinner than they already are. 
 
However, fire services have to be funded and paid for. Therefore, we will continue to work with the City of Inglewood and Department to find short and long term funding solutions to their budgetary problems, as well as our own. We will insure that any cost cutting measure is warranted and absolutely necessary. Local 1014 will use all the means at our disposal to try to prevent the station closure or make it as temporary as possible if it does happen, including and up to requesting FEMA SAFER grant funds to keep Fire Station 172 open through these tough economic times.
 
If a station closure is required and does have to happen despite all of our efforts, Local 1014 will insure that all of our “members” rights according to our MOU are protected regarding the transferring of all personnel
 
The Local 1014 executive Board will be visiting all Battalion 20 fire stations to give a briefing following the Thanksgiving Holiday weekend.
